Базы данных

Учебное пособие

Информатика — это наука о применении компьютеров в различных сферах деятельности, то есть наука о компьютерных (иногда говорят — новых информационных) технологиях. Информатика занимается схематичным, «формализованным» представлением информации, ее обработкой, предписания-ми по ее переработке и машинами, обрабатывающими информацию. Цель информатизации состоит в разработке способов решения задач информационной обработки на вычислительных машинах, а также в разработке, организации и эксплуатации вычисли-тельных систем. Формирование моделей информатики нацелено на представление определенных структур, взаимодействий и процессов в какой-либо области применения (предметной области) с помощью формальных средств, таких как структуры данных, языки программирования или логические формулы. Задача информатики — исследовать свойства формальных моделей, развивать их далее и устанавливать связи между формальными моделями и реальным миром в данной предметной области в смысле постановки задачи.

Кафедра комплексной информационной безопасности электронно-вычислительных систем

Библиографическая запись:

Новгородова, Н. А. Базы данных: Учебное пособие [Электронный ресурс] / Новгородова Н. А., Давыдова Е. М. — Томск: ТУСУР, 2008. — 127 с. — Режим доступа: https://edu.tusur.ru/publications/496.
Год издания: 2008
Количество страниц: 127

Содержание

1. ВВЕДЕНИЕ В БАЗЫ ДАННЫХ

1.1 Информационные системы, их разновидности

1.2 Состав АИС

1.3 Архитектура, предметная область

2. КОНЦЕПТУАЛЬНОЕ ПРОЕКТИРОВАНИЕ

3. МОДЕЛИ ДАННЫХ

3.1 Понятие модели

3.2 Иерархические модели

3.3 Сетевые модели

3.4 Реляционные модели данных

3.4.1 Реляционная алгебра

3.4.2 Реляционное исчисление

3.5 Объектно-ориентированные БД

4. ПРОЕКТИРОВАНИЕ РЕЛЯЦИОННОЙ БАЗЫ ДАННЫХ

4.1 Выбор ключевых полей

4.2 Ссылочная целостность

4.3 Введение в нормализацию данных

4.3.1 Первая нормальная форма

4.3.2 Вторая нормальная форма

4.3.3 Третья нормальная форма

4.3.4 Нормальная форма Бойса–Кодда

4.3.5 Четвертая нормальная форма

4.3.6 Пятая нормальная форма

4.4 Как проектируют базы данных

5. ЯЗЫК ФОРМИРОВАНИЯ ЗАПРОСОВ К БАЗЕ ДАНЫХ

5.1 Оператор выбора

5.1.1 Определение критерия отбора данных

5.1.2 Сортировка результатов запроса

5.1.3 Агрегирующие функции

5.1.4 Группировка данных и построение отчетов

5.1.5 Объединение таблиц и сложный анализ данных

5.1.6 Подзапросы

5.2 Команды манипулирования данными

6. ФУНКЦИИ

6.1 Функции управления, обеспечение абстракции данных

6.2 Методы размещения данных

6.2.1 Последовательный метод

6.2.2 Прямой метод доступа

6.2.3 Индексно-последовательный метод

6.2.4 Индексно-произвольный метод доступа

6.3 Системные функции. Обеспечение сохранности и секретности

6.4 Обеспечение целостности

6.5 Функции пользователя. Актуализация данных

7. ТРАНЗАКЦИИ

8. ТЕХНОЛОГИЯ КЛИЕНТ-СЕРВЕР

9. БЕЗОПАСНОСТЬ БАЗ ДАННЫХ

10. ПРОБЛЕМЫ ПРОЕКТИРОВАНИЯ ИНТЕРФЕЙСА

КУРСОВОЕ ПРОЕКТИРОВАНИЕ

Задания на курсовую работу

СПИСОК ЛИТЕРАТУРЫ

ПРИЛОЖЕНИЕ А. Пример отчета по курсовой работе

ПРИЛОЖЕНИЕ Б. Задание на курсовую работу